Understanding Gym Display Needs

Gyms and fitness centers have unique display requirements that distinguish them from other environments.

Member-Facing Displays

Modern fitness facilities use displays to engage members:

Digital Class Schedules:

Electronic schedule displays show real-time class times, instructor information, and availability. Dynamic updates ensure members always see current schedules without printed materials.

Promotional Signage:

Advertising displays showcase membership promotions, personal training offers, and new equipment. Eye-catching content attracts attention and drives additional revenue.

Entertainment Screens:

Cardio theater and entertainment systems keep members engaged during workouts. Television content, streaming services, and custom content make cardio sessions more enjoyable.

Wayfinding and Facility Maps:

Large fitness centers use digital signage to help members navigate to different areas, amenities, and services.

Health and Wellness Content:

Educational displays share fitness tips, nutrition information, and wellness content that supports member goals.

Operational Displays

Behind the scenes, displays improve operations:

Staff Communication:

Back-of-house displays share schedules, announcements, and communications with staff efficiently.

Security Monitoring:

Security teams use displays to monitor camera feeds throughout facilities.

Equipment Status:

Maintenance teams use displays to track equipment status and coordinate service.

Performance Metrics:

Management uses displays to show facility metrics, class attendance, and business performance.

Solution Options for Gyms

Several solution categories work in fitness environments.

Digital Signage Systems

Purpose-built solutions offer:

Template Libraries:

Pre-built templates make attractive fitness content accessible without graphic design expertise.

Scheduling Features:

Display different content at different times of day for morning workouts, evening classes, and special events.

Media Libraries:

Stock fitness content, workout videos, and motivational materials.

Integration Capabilities:

Connect with gym management software for automatic schedule updates.

Class Schedule Displays

Specialized solutions provide:

Real-Time Updates:

Class schedules update automatically as classes fill or change.

Instructor Information:

Display instructor photos and bios to help members connect with staff.

Availability Indicators:

Show class capacity and waitlist status.

Multi-Location Support:

Manage schedules across multiple fitness locations from one platform.

Entertainment Solutions

Fitness entertainment includes:

Cardio Theater Systems:

Entertainment systems integrated with cardio equipment keep members engaged during long workouts.

TV Channel Selection:

Business television packages provide sports, news, and entertainment content.

Custom Content:

Facility-produced content showcases facilities, staff, and member success stories.

Consumer Options

Smaller gyms may use:

Smart TVs:

Consumer-grade smart TVs work for basic digital signage in lobby and lounge areas.

Wireless Adapters:

Add wireless capability to standard commercial displays.

Streaming Devices:

Use media players for simple content playback.

Cost Considerations

Understanding costs helps with planning:

Initial Investment

  • Basic displays: $300-800 each
  • Digital signage systems: $1,000-5,000 per location
  • Class schedule displays: $500-2,000 per studio
  • Enterprise systems: $5,000-20,000+
